buildah-inspect(1)          General Commands Manual          buildah-inspect(1)

NAME
       buildah-inspect - Display information about working containers or images
       or manifest lists.

SYNOPSIS
       buildah inspect [options] [--] object

DESCRIPTION
       Prints  the  low-level information on Buildah object(s) (e.g. container,
       images, manifest lists) identified by name or ID. By default, this  will
       render all results in a JSON array. If the container, image, or manifest
       lists have the same name, this will return container JSON for an unspec-
       ified  type.  If  a format is specified, the given template will be exe-
       cuted for each result.

OPTIONS
       --format, -f template

       Use template as a Go template when formatting the output.

       Users    of    this    option    should    be    familiar    with    the
       ⟨https://golang.org/pkg/text/template/⟩  in the Go standard library, and
       of internals of Buildah's implementation.

       --type, -t container | image | manifest

       Specify whether object is a container, image or a manifest list.

EXAMPLE
       buildah inspect containerID

       buildah inspect --type container containerID

       buildah inspect --type image imageID

       buildah inspect --format '{{.OCIv1.Config.Env}}' alpine
